Acute Care TechnologyAt ZOLL, we're passionate about improving patient outcomes and helping save lives. We provide innovative technologies that make a meaningful difference in people's lives. Our medical devices, software and related services are used worldwide to diagnose and treat patients suffering from serious cardiopulmonary and respiratory conditions.

The Acute Care Technology division of ZOLL Medical Corporation develops and delivers innovative lifesaving products and software solutions to EMS, hospital, public safety, and military customers globally. Products include AEDs, trauma kits, ventilators, temperature management solutions, and more. Job Summary

The Product Manager is a critical position to support ZOLL's mission. The individual will be responsible for providing leadership for a ZOLL Product Portfolio. This position will be upstream in nature and will be responsible for life cycle management of the product portfolio.

Essential Functions
  • Provide product life cycle management of assigned product line(s), including introduction of new products as well as product line rationalization.
  • Provide expertise in assigned product area, staying fluent in the state clinical practice and various product use cases.
  • Act as the Voice of Customer for the product portfolio, developing customer requirements and proposing new product concepts. Work proactively and collaboratively with all stakeholders throughout the business to communicate market needs and global strategies for assigned product line(s).
  • Ensure continuous alignment around project timelines and expectations between project team members and management. Ensure timely and effective execution against established projects and priorities.
  • Conduct detailed analyses of product & market trends, competitive activity, reimbursement, clinical advances, and Advanced Development activities. Ensure that product strategies and development efforts meet market needs & strategies.
  • Craft impactful business models and present recommendations to senior leadership.
  • Plan, organize, and coordinates assigned programs / tasks to ensure completion of goals within budgetary and timeline goals.
  • Coordinate activities with other product managers.

Required/Preferred Education and Experience
  • Bachelor's Degree in Marketing/Business/Engineering or equivalent.
  • 4 years of relevant product and/or market experience. Upstream marketing experience in medical device industry preferred.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ities
  • Experience with successfully launching products.
  • Demonstrated ability to translate customer needs into product requirements.
  • Demonstrated ability to translate technical information into meaningful sales and customer messaging.
  • Strong problem solving skills and willingness to roll up one's sleeves to get the job done
  • A proven track record of developing and maintaining strong internal and external relationships.
  • Financial modeling and forecasting experience a plus.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age concurrent, complex projects/tasks.
  • Strong time management and organization skills.
  • Detail-savvy but outcomes-oriented.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ication and social skills.
  • Individual must be willing to travel up to 30% of time including internationally.
  • Individual must be able to work in a clinical environment to view product use and procedures and to support customer visits.
